Works in the Sun 1927
'TIS AN ILL WIND

After a long silence, Mr. William Hughes marked his return to the fray in the House of Representatives by a fierce attack on the Government's Per Capita proposals.

Welcome, our William!  Not, perhaps too much
By Ministers and Party Whips and such,
   Who would secure, 'spite your anathema,
   A smooth, safe passage for Per Capita.

But by poor scribes, whose evanescent rhymes
Are penned in pain to suit these sorry times;
   By pale cartoonists, whose gaunt fingers creep
   To limn your form, unconsciously, in sleep:

By these you are thrice welcome to the lists.
Joust on, and flatten your antagonists!
   While comic artists lift a rousing cheer;
   For your face is their fortune, never fear.

"Den"
Sun, 11 March 1927, p7
